but
- but
- [bʌt]
1. conj
1) 但是 [dànshì]
*
I'd love to come, but I'm busy — 我想来,但是有事
*
he may not be very bright, but he is hard-working — 他可能不是很聪明,但很努力
*
she isn't English but American — 她不是英国人而是美国人
*
enjoyable but tiring — 很开心但也很累
*
not only ... but also — 不但...而且
2)
*
but that's far too expensive! — 但是那太贵了! [dànshì nà tài guì le!]
*
but it does work! — 但那确实奏效!
2. prep
除了 [chú le]
*
they've got no-one but themselves to blame — 他们只有责备自己
*
who but ...? — 除了...还有谁?
3. adv
1) 只 [zhǐ]
*
had I but known — 要是我知道的话
*
you cannot (help) but be impressed — 你不能不产生深刻印象
*
she's but a child — 她只不过是个孩子
2)
* but for — 若不是 [ruò bù shì]; 除了 [chú le]
* but for his help/him, we wouldn't have finished the job — 没有他的帮助/他,我们还没有完成工作呢
* the box was empty but for a small piece of paper — 除了一张小纸片外,盒子里空空如也
••
but 主要用作连词。I was going to stay till tomorrow but I've changed my mind. however 主要用作副词,多用于书面语。Most of the crops failed. The cotton did quite well, however.
